The first Southern rappers to achieve nationwide attention have been the Geto Boys out of Houston, Texas. On That Other Level in 1989, the Rick Rubin produced The Geto Boys in 1990, and We Can't Be Stopped in 1991. The Houston area additionally produced other artists that pioneered the early southern rap sound similar to UGK and the solo profession of Scarface. Hip-hop's origin as the soundtrack of New York City block events is well-known, however no one could have predicted where the genre would go in simply 40 years. In 2017, it turned America's most popular style in whole consumption, based on Nielsen, and it has grown globally, too, dominating the streaming period and molding the relaxation of pop music in its picture. Transforming heavy beats and hard-hitting rhymes into both cutting-edge art and mainstream hits, hip-hop revolutionized music with simply two turntables and a microphone. It was born on the streets of the Bronx within the early ’70s, when groundbreaking DJs like Kool Herc began spinning at block events and clubs, ultimately bringing in local MCs to entertain with some party-starting rhymes. In the 21st century, hip-hop is a global phenomenon, with outposts as far-flung as Paris and Tokyo.
